MURPHY, Chief Judge. The Maryland Tort Claims Act (MTCA), Maryland Code (1984, 1993 Repl.Vol.), §§ 12-101 through 12-110 of the State Government Article, waives the State’s immunity from tort liability in certain cases, but requires that a claim first be filed *486…
